Apple has introduced a new visual customization option in its latest software test. The fourth beta of iOS 26.1 includes a toggle to adjust the Liquid Glass aesthetic. This feature allows users to reduce transparency for better clarity.

The update provides a practical solution for users who find the standard interface too see-through. According to Bloomberg, this move aligns with Apple’s focus on improving accessibility and user choice. It is a significant tweak to the company’s design language.
How the New Tinted Option Transforms Your iPhone’s Look
The setting is located within the Display & Brightness menu. Users can select between “Clear” and “Tinted” modes. The Tinted option increases opacity across various UI elements.
This change makes buttons and menus more solid. It improves contrast and text legibility. The effect is visible on Lock Screen notifications and in-app navigation bars.
However, some areas remain unchanged. Control Center and the Home Screen app icons do not see a major visual shift. The feature works in both light and dark mode, adapting its tint accordingly.

What is the Liquid Glass toggle in iOS 26.1?
The toggle is a new accessibility setting. It lets you make Liquid Glass UI elements more opaque. This improves contrast and text readability on your screen.
Where can I find the new transparency setting?
Navigate to Settings, then go to Display and Brightness. Tap on the Liquid Glass option to choose between the Tinted and Clear visual modes for your interface.
Which parts of iOS does the Tinted mode affect?
The mode primarily changes Lock Screen notifications and in-app menus. It has a more noticeable effect on navigation bars and buttons than on the Home Screen or Control Center.
